What Is Smart EV Charging?

 

Smart EV charging is sometimes also referred to as intelligent charging. Smart EV charging occurs when an electric vehicle and a charging device have a data connection. In other words, the EV charger connects to the internet or the cloud. Meanwhile, the charging device has a data connection with the charging operator. This allows for different types of functions that aren’t available with a more traditional charging device. 

 

For example, a traditional charging device doesn’t connect to the cloud. As a result, you can’t monitor or manage the charge remotely. With smart EV charging, car owners have the luxury of being able to restrict the use of their devices in order to optimize their energy consumption. 

 

Other highlights of switching from traditional charging to smart EV charging include the ability to add and remove features. You can create a system that suits your needs with ease. This type of charger also allows you to minimize your dependence on the grid, as smart EV chargers can act in conjunction with renewable energy sources, including solar panels, wind turbines, and battery storage.

How Smart EV Charging Works

 

Are you interested in how smart EV charging actually works? If you have never used an electric vehicle or smart charging before, the process may feel a bit foreign to you. Once you do it a few times, you’ll get the hang of it and start to appreciate the simplicity of the process. 

 

First, you’ll identify yourself and your car at the charging station. You may need to use the mobile application or scan your RFID tag at the charging point. 

 

This proof of identity serves to connect you, the charging point, and your charging event together in a meaningful way. This step is also designed to exact the appropriate price for your charging service. From here, the money will be sent to the charging station owner automatically. 

 

If you are an unregistered user, don’t worry. You can still use these smart EV charging stations, but you’ll have to pay with a debit or credit card for the services. 

 

Charging is based on the settings and prices selected by the station owner. You won’t have to adjust anything. All you need to do as the vehicle owner or operator is to identify yourself and plug into the charger. Utilizing smart EV charging is almost effortless, though a lot of things must occur on the back-end; what you’ll experience as the car driver will be relatively simple, though. 

Benefits of Smart EV Charging

 

If you’re wondering about the benefits of smart EV charging, there are quite a few things to consider. Electric vehicle owners will want to make the switch to this internet-based charging option in order to get a faster charge, a safer charge, and a less expensive charge. 

 

The first thing to note is that you can often charge faster using this method. Because it’s a smart system, you’ll gain access to the maximum amount of energy with many stations ranging from 22 kW to 150 kW. 

 

Not only is it faster to use smart EV charging, but it’s also safer than using a household socket. The technology is set up to test the connection between the car and the charging device at the very beginning. The charge is monitored throughout and can easily be controlled from a remote location. 

 

Last but not least, smart EV charging is also beneficial for the environment (and your wallet). You can use this type of charge to time your charge when electricity is the least expensive. You will save precious dollars and cents by using less expensive energy, but it will also help to balance the grid.
